The northernmost naturally occurring palm in the world, this evergreen plant makes an exotic addition to any garden. Dwarf Fan Palm produces large, stiff fan&45;shaped leaves on stout trunks, & dense panicles of yellow flowers in summer for added interest. Holding an RHS AGM, Chamaerops humilis is ideal for coastal gardens & due to its slow&45;growing nature works well in patio pots. European Fan Palm will appreciate a sheltered position over winter. This amazing new foxglove hybrid has been bred in the UK, but has already won 2 prestigious horticultural awards in the USA. Unlike other foxgloves that can become quite lanky, Foxglove Illumination Flame has a wonderful, bushy growth habit. Closely related to Chelsea Flower Show Plant of the year winner Foxglove Illumination Pink, this impressive Digiplexis blooms from May to September in tropical shades of pink & orange. The densely packed flower spikes are sterile & won’t set seed like other Foxgloves. This half&45;hardy variety is a true perennial so, with a little winter protection, you will be able to enjoy the flowers for many years to come.

Foxglove 'Excelsior Hybrid Mixed' - 6 Foxglove Plug Plants

The tall stems of Foxglove Excelsior Hybrid Mixed tower over beds and borders with majestic splendour. Beautiful bell shaped blooms with heavily spotted throats crowd the upright stems in shades of mauve, pink, yellow and white. These superb Digitalis hybrids have spectacular garden presence bringing drama and stature to cottage garden themes, wildlife and woodland areas. The uniform blooms make superb cut flowers and prove particularly attractive to bees and pollinating insects. Height: 150cm &40;59&34;&41;. Spread: 45cm &40;18&34;&41;. Supplied as plug plants.
